Chantelle Cameron and Mikaela Mayer are poised for a title-unification showdown this weekend in Birmingham. The highly anticipated bout will see Cameron put her WBO super-welterweight title on the line against American Mayer, who currently holds the WBC and WBA belts.
The clash, featuring multiple-division champions, will headline a women’s UK vs US card at the BP Pulse LIVE arena on Saturday 29 August. Main-event ring walks are expected from 9:30pm BST.
The event also features Caroline Dubois defending her unified lightweight titles against Amelia Moore. Terri Harper and Shannon Courtenay are among other notable names scheduled to compete on the card, which will be streamed live on Sky Sports.
